| Summary: | In this work we intend to show the religious panorama of Late antique Palestine, the process of Christianization and pagan survivals in the area, comparing this process afterwards with other provinces of the Late Roman Empire. The conclusion of this work is that the survivals of what is generically called "paganism", specially concerning magical practices, were much more abundant and persistent than was considered until now. en este trabajo pretendemos mostrar el panorama religioso de Palestina en la Antigüedad Tardía, el proceso de cristianización y las pervivencias paganas en la zona, comparando después este proceso con otras provincias del Imperio Romano Tardío. La conclusión de este trabajo es que los restos del denominado genéricamente “paganismo”, especialmente en lo relativo a las prácticas mágicas, fueron mucho más abundantes y persistentes de lo que se consideraba hasta el momento |
